Comment followed.

> 
> You can configure the software to resolve these references internally
> (by creating "dummy" objects). However, you cannot request "selective
> mirroring" for a particular types of objects.
> 

What happen if you don't want to share some of the person objects ?
At least, I believe APNIC has a policy to guard private information so they
may not want
to mirror the maintainer and person objects.

> Referential integrity needs to be satisfied only within a 
> single source.
> That is TEST1-MNT with RADB source and TEST1-MNT with the RIPE one are
> in fact different objects.
> 

How about AS3561 in RIPE, ARIN and APNIC ? In reality this is the same AS 
( assigned by ARIN but need to be present in RIPE and APNIC as well )
And this will be a route creation problem, we will need to register some
route
objects in RIPE that originates from AS3561 very soon.
